HexArmor® is a leader in developing some of the most advanced PPE solutions for your hands, eyes, and body. At HexArmor®, we believe safety is not a luxury – it’s a necessity. Since day one, we have worked hand-in-hand with our customers to deliver innovative and effective PPE solutions to keep workers safe, and have done so, breaking new ground in cut, puncture, needle, and abrasion resistance, all without sacrificing dexterity.

The Below The Neck Product Manager will have an opportunity to oversee the entire lifecycle of our glove product lines, from initial concept to market release and beyond. This role requires a deep understanding of the glove industry, including materials, technology, and customer needs. The Product Manager collaborates closely with cross-functional teams, including R&D, Product Development, Marketing, Sales, and Production, to ensure successful product launches and continuous improvement of the glove portfolio.

Responsibilities

  • Subject Matter Expertise: Demonstrate comprehensive knowledge of assigned product line(s), capable of educating, presenting, and training others as a subject matter expert.
  • Negotiation: Lead negotiations with suppliers to secure favorable pricing, terms, and agreements that align with company cost and quality objectives.
  • Procurement: Develop a thorough understanding of product cost drivers, track relevant market indexes, and challenge supplier pricing using an agreed-upon strategy to optimize value and margin.
  • Product Development: Collaborate with R&D and Product Management to transform innovative glove concepts into reality, integrating feedback from customers and internal teams.
  • HexFactory Production: Design SuperFabric arm and body products through via CAD program. Identify raw material components, coordinate with production team to produce finished goods, construct bill of materials and manage glove alteration program.
  • Market Analysis: Conduct comprehensive market research to identify customer needs, assess competitor activities, and recognize emerging trends in the glove industry.
  • Cross-functional Collaboration: Partner with marketing, sales, and manufacturing teams to ensure smooth product launches and fulfill customer expectations.
  • Supplier Management: Engage with suppliers to source materials, manage production timelines, and ensure product quality aligns with company standards.
  • Customer Feedback: Collect and analyze customer feedback to drive continuous product improvement and address market demands.
  • Financial Management: Oversee product costs, pricing strategies, and profitability throughout the product lifecycle.
  • Training and Support: Provide training for sales teams and customers on product features, benefits, and proper usage.
  • Regulatory Compliance: Ensure all glove products comply with relevant industry regulations and safety standards.
  • Quality Assurance: Collaborate with the quality assurance team to uphold high standards for product durability and performance.
  • Reporting: Monitor product performance metrics and report key performance indicators (KPIs) to senior management.
  • Material Performance Expertise: Possess a thorough understanding of material performance test standards utilized by HexArmor, with the ability to teach and present confidently on their application, calculations, and implications of results.
  • Competitive Analysis: Maintain in-depth knowledge of HexArmor's competitors' product lines, understanding their strengths and weaknesses in relation to HexArmor.

Requirements

  • Bachelor’s Degree: degree in Business, Engineering, Sciences, or Design preferred
  • 3-7 years relevant work experience
    • Experience in assortment management, including analyzing sales data, product lifecycle management and optimizing product portfolios.
    • Proficient in purchasing negotiations with international suppliers, particularly in Asian markets.
    • Expertise in supporting sales teams as a product expert, providing insights and guidance.
    • Proven project management experience, serving as a link between R&D, Product Development, Marketing, Sales and Production
  • 5-10% travel to domestic customers and international partner facilities
  • Efficient in the use of Microsoft Office applications
  • Knowledge and experience in Adobe Creative Suite are a plus
  • CAD experience would be a nice to have
